Restaurant Duct Cleaning Cost Overview
Typical price ranges for restaurant duct cleaning vary based on project scope and complexity. Below are general estimates to help understand potential costs.
$600 - $2,500 for standard restaurant duct cleaning projects.
$2,500 - $5,000 for larger or more extensive duct cleaning services.
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Duct Cleaning | $600 - $1,200 |
| Kitchen Hood & Duct Cleaning |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Complete Ventilation System |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Extensive Duct System Overhaul | $3,500 - $7,000 |
| Kitchen Exhaust Fan Cleaning | $300 - $800 |
| Air Duct Sanitization | $500 - $1,500 |
What affects the cost
Several factors can influence the overall price of restaurant duct cleaning services. Understanding these elements can help in comparing options and estimating project costs.
- Materials and equipment: The type and quality of cleaning tools and supplies used can impact the cost.
- Size and scope: Larger or more extensive duct systems typically require more time and resources, affecting the overall price.
- Labor complexity: The difficulty of accessing and cleaning hard-to-reach areas can influence labor costs.
- Permitting and regulations: Certain projects may require permits or adherence to specific standards, which can add to expenses.
- Additional services or extras: Services such as sanitizing, deodorizing, or repairs may increase the total cost.
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small restaurant (up to 2,000 sq ft) | $300 - $600 |
| Medium restaurant (2,000-5,000 sq ft) | $600 - $1,200 |
| Large restaurant (5,000-10,000 sq ft) | $1,200 - $2,500 |
| Extra-large restaurant (over 10,000 sq ft) | $2,500 - $5,000+ |
This table provides a general overview of typical costs associated with duct cleaning projects based on scope and size.
